Output 3d21466f5cb4471e7a9a9940151e60b3ceaf57a2cf89d2b63195cf785c21dd1e:0

value
10319900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d5a1e1562b200767160eddd6e6237260e3a99ce OP_EQUAL
address
3BfDXvmiCVfxPTZVBz2VmpEVVSjxXKvBFW
transaction
3d21466f5cb4471e7a9a9940151e60b3ceaf57a2cf89d2b63195cf785c21dd1e
spent
true